四柱八字排盘命理测算软件开发流程
在中华传统文化中,四柱八字是一个重要的组成部分,它通过人的出生年月日时来推suanming运和性格。随着科技的发展,传统的手工排盘逐渐被计算机软件所取代。本文将详细介绍四柱八字排盘命理测算软件开发的流程,帮助读者了解这一过程。
需求分析
1. 目标用户群体:确定软件的目标用户,如命理爱好者、命理师等。
2. 功能需求:列出软件需要实现的基本功能,如输入出生信息、自动排盘、结果解读等。
3. 性能需求:确定软件的性能指标,如响应时间、数据处理能力等。
4. 界面需求:设计用户友好的界面,确保操作简便、直观。
5. 安全性需求:考虑用户数据的安全性和隐私保护。
系统设计
1. 架构设计:选择合适的软件架构,如C/S(客户端/服务器)或B/S(浏览器/服务器)。
2. 数据库设计:设计用于存储用户数据和排盘结果的数据库结构。
3. 用户界面设计:设计软件的用户交互界面,包括输入、输出和导航。
4. 算法设计:开发用于计算四柱八字的核心算法。
5. 系统集成:将各个模块集成在一起,形成完整的软件系统。
编码实现
1. 前端开发:根据设计图实现用户界面,使用HTML、CSS和JavaScript等技术。
2. 后端开发:编写服务器端代码,处理业务逻辑,如数据验证、排盘计算等。
3. 数据库管理:创建和维护数据库,确保数据的完整性和一致性。
4. 接口开发:实现前后端的通信接口,确保数据的准确传输。
5. 测试与调试:对软件进行单元测试、集成测试和系统测试,修复发现的问题。
测试阶段
1. 功能测试:验证软件是否按照需求规格说明书实现了所有功能。
2. 性能测试:评估软件的性能,确保满足性能需求。
3. 安全测试:检查软件的安全性,防止数据泄露和未授权访问。
4. 用户体验测试:邀请目标用户群体进行测试,收集反馈并优化用户体验。
部署上线
1. 环境配置:准备软件运行所需的硬件和软件环境。
2. 数据迁移:将旧系统中的数据迁移到新系统中。
3. 正式上线:将软件部署到生产环境,对外提供服务。
4. 监控与维护:监控系统运行状态,及时处理可能出现的问题。
后期维护与升级
1. 用户反馈:收集用户的使用反馈,持续改进软件。
2. 功能升级:根据用户需求和技术发展,定期更新软件功能。
3. 安全加固:关注新的安全威胁,加强软件的安全防护措施。
四柱八字排盘命理测算软件的开发是一个复杂的过程,涉及多个阶段的规划和执行。通过上述流程的介绍,我们可以看到,从需求分析到部署上线,再到后期维护,每一步都需要精心策划和实施。只有这样,才能开发出既符合用户需求又稳定可靠的软件产品。
- 四柱八字排盘命理测算APP软件开发(公众号 小程序 APP H5) 2024-11-24
- 公众号四柱八字排盘命理测算软件系统开发(现成案例 快速上线) 2024-11-24
- 预约到家按摩采耳服务小程序软件开发 2024-11-24
- 公众号预约到家按摩采耳服务软件系统定制开发 2024-11-24
- 预约到家按摩采耳服务公众号软件开发(源码) 2024-11-24
- 预约到家按摩采耳服务APP小程序软件开发 2024-11-24
- 预约到家按摩采耳服务APP系统搭建开发 2024-11-24
- 预约到家按摩采耳服务APP软件开发 2024-11-24
- 公众号预约到家按摩采耳服务软件系统搭建(快速上线) 2024-11-24
- 预约到家按摩采耳服务H5软件系统搭建开发 2024-11-24